Build a RAG knowledge base from ML lecture videos
Created by
Omar Nagy
Turns three foundational ML lectures (3Blue1Brown on neural networks and on attention, Karpathy building GPT from scratch) into embedding-ready chunks of about 400 tokens with 40 tokens of overlap. Every chunk carries its start timestamp, video id and title, so an answer can cite the exact moment it came from. About $0.02 a run. Needs residential proxy access on the plan that runs it.
